These resources are readily available graphic designs, often in black and white, depicting themes associated with the yuletide season. These designs are intended for users to apply color, typically with crayons, markers, or colored pencils, after being produced on paper via a printing device. Common examples include images of Santa Claus, reindeer, Christmas trees, ornaments, and scenes from the Nativity.
These coloring sheets serve a variety of purposes, including providing a creative outlet for individuals of all ages. Their accessibility offers an inexpensive and engaging activity, particularly beneficial during holiday gatherings or periods of increased leisure time. Historically, similar printed materials have been used for educational and recreational purposes, evolving alongside printing technology and reflecting cultural representations of the holiday.

Question 1: What types of images are typically found on these printable sheets?
These resources commonly feature a range of festive images, including Santa Claus, reindeer, snowmen, Christmas trees, ornaments, elves, gingerbread men, and scenes depicting the Nativity.
Question 2: Are these printable sheets subject to copyright restrictions?
Copyright status varies. Many websites offer materials that are free for personal, non-commercial use. However, it is imperative to verify the licensing terms before downloading and distributing these designs.
Question 3: What file formats are typically used for these printables?
The most prevalent file formats are PDF and JPEG. PDF files are generally preferred for maintaining image quality during printing, while JPEG files are suitable for online viewing and sharing.
Question 4: What is the recommended paper type for printing these sheets?
Standard printer paper is acceptable for general use. However, heavier card stock is recommended when using markers or paints to prevent bleed-through and enhance the durability of the finished artwork.
Question 5: How can optimal print quality be ensured?
Ensuring optimal print quality involves selecting the appropriate print settings on the printer. Choosing a higher resolution setting and specifying the correct paper type can improve the clarity and detail of the printed image.
Question 6: Are these resources suitable for all age groups?
Designs vary in complexity. Simpler designs with larger areas to color are more appropriate for younger children, while intricate patterns and detailed images are better suited for older children and adults.

Tips for Selecting and Utilizing Festive Printable Coloring Sheets
The following outlines crucial considerations to maximize the benefits and enjoyment derived from utilizing readily available holiday-themed graphic designs intended for manual coloration.
Tip 1: Assess Age Appropriateness: Prior to selection, carefully evaluate the complexity of the design relative to the user’s age and fine motor skills. Simpler designs with broader lines and larger areas are better suited for younger children, while older individuals may appreciate more intricate patterns.
Tip 2: Verify Copyright and Usage Rights: Always examine the website’s licensing terms to ensure that distributing or reproducing printed pages aligns with copyright regulations. Seek sites that explicitly grant permission for personal, non-commercial use.
Tip 3: Optimize Printing Settings: To enhance the clarity and detail of the image, adjust the printer settings to a higher resolution and select the appropriate paper type (e.g., “matte” or “photo paper,” if available). This is particularly important for intricate designs.
Tip 4: Choose Suitable Coloring Materials: The choice of coloring tools should complement the paper type. Markers may bleed through thinner paper, whereas colored pencils or crayons generally perform well on standard printer paper. Consider using card stock for increased durability and reduced bleed-through.
Tip 5: Explore Thematic Variety: A diverse range of holiday themes is available. Explore options beyond standard imagery, such as winter landscapes, abstract patterns incorporating festive colors, or culturally specific holiday symbols.
Tip 6: Utilize as an Educational Tool: These festive designs can be integrated into educational activities. They can facilitate discussions about holiday traditions, color theory, or storytelling based on the images depicted.
Tip 7: Incorporate Mindfulness Practices: The act of coloring can be a mindful activity. Encourage focused attention on the task at hand to promote relaxation and reduce stress, particularly during the busy holiday season.
